27/04/2024 – An elderly man was violently assaulted after a car collision in Vila Matilde, East SP. As the victim was getting out of his car to talk with the author of the accident, the latter began to violently punch the old man. A passing-by couple witnessed the action and called the police. The attacker fled.
27/04/2024 – The fire that hit the Jaraguá State Park, in the North Zone of São Paulo, on Saturday night (04/27) was criminal, according to the Department of Environment, Infrastructure and Logistics. According to the Forest Fire report, the fire started around 20:00. The document also points to the likely cause of the fall of a balloon, as residents of the region reported seeing the device flying over the area that was hit by the fire.

29/04/2024 – The headquarters of the Brazilian Socialist Party (PSB) of São Paulo, located in Jardim Paulista, South Zone of the capital, was invaded on Monday (04/29). During the raid, documents from the directory were stolen. The complaint was made by the Minister of Entrepreneurship, Microenterprise and Small Business and former governor of São Paulo, Márcio França, on his social networks. Internal images of the headquarters show that the door was broken. Rooms were also ransacked, drawers opened, and various documents and boxes were found scattered on the floor. The Secretariat of Public Security (SSP) reported that the Military Police responded to the incident on the same day.

07/05/2024 – On Tuesday (05/07), an operation by the Special Action Group to Combat Organized Crime (Gaeco) with the Military Police carried out 11 temporary arrest warrants and 17 search warrants against members of the First Capital Command (PCC) who work in a network of loan sharking exploitation. The investigations pointed out that, in addition to being members of the criminal faction, those investigated entered loans to third parties with abusive interest rates, which reached the level of 300% per month. When payment did not occur, they began to threaten and extort debtors.
07/05/2024 – A man was caught on security cameras breaking windows and stealing items from cars parked on Rua Antônio Bicudo, in Pinheiros, West SP. The records are from different days between February and March 2024. In all the videos, the strategy is the same: the boy gets close to the vehicle, checks to see if no one is watching him and, with a flashlight, inspects the interior of the car. When he finds an object of interest, such as a backpack or a purse, he quickly breaks the car’s window and steals the item.

08/05/2024 – An operation by the Civil Police arrested 13 people in Cracolândia, in Luz, Central region of São Paulo, in the early hours of Wednesday (05/08), suspected of being involved in drug sales. Ten men and three women were arrested. One of the men had a police record for aggravated homicide, criminal association, and domestic violence. Another man was arrested with a fake firearm. Authorities seized 243 portions of cocaine; 27 portions of marijuana; R$1,300, allegedly from the sale of narcotics; the fake firearm, and precision scales.
Every 14 hours, at least one case of sexual harassment was recorded on public transport in the capital of São Paulo in 2023. In total, there were 601. The number is the highest since the law was enacted in September 2018. Rape cases also hit record highs last year. According to data from the Secretariat of Public Security (SSP), reports of sexual harassment increased by 116% in one year: from 277 in 2022 to 601 in 2023.

14/05/2024 – A 10-year-old child died after being hit by a school van on Tuesday afternoon (14/05) in the Real Parque neighborhood, South SP. A 14-year-old girl was also injured. According to witnesses, the two victims and other students were on their way to a private school in Brooklin, also in the South Zone, when the vehicle had a mechanical failure and stopped on César Vallejo Street. The students were then told to walk down the sidewalk to the end of the street, where they would wait for another van. When the vehicle arrived and was going up the steep street, the 49-year-old driver lost control of the steering. The car began to reverse and ran over the girls.

18/5/2024 – Two men suspected of being specialized in the card scam were arrested by the Military Police in the central region of São Paulo, on Saturday (18/05), during the Virada Cultural. During a patrol in the Largo do Paissandu region, the team received complaints about one of the suspects who would be robbing the victims at the event. During the search, officers found 90 bank cards. According to the Civil Police, the suspect was posing as a salesman to scam customers. He would swipe the victim’s card at the machine and covertly exchange it for a fake card. Still in the action, the man indicated the accomplice, who also participated in the scams.

21/05/2024 – The Federal Police (PF) and the Public Prosecutor’s Office (MP) carried out a joint operation on Tuesday morning (21/05) in the state of São Paulo to arrest people suspected of being part of a “new cangaço” gang. The “new cangaço” is a criminal modality in which bandits use weapons and vehicles to rob ATMs, bank vaults, and armored cars in small towns. According to the investigation, the main suppliers of firearms and ammunition used by the criminal organization are CACs (Collectors, Sports Shooters, and Hunters). The action of the PF and the MP, called Operation BAAL, took place in the cities of São Paulo, Osasco, Santo André, São Bernardo do Campo, Guarulhos, Mairinque and Buri. In addition to these cities, they also acted in Xique-Xique, Bahia; Timon, in Maranhão; and Corrente, in Piauí. 24 search and seizure warrants were served, 13 people were detained, 8 of them in São Paulo.

28/05/2024 – The Federal Police launched an operation on Tuesday (28/05) in São Paulo, to investigate fraud in withdrawals from the Guarantee Fund for Length of Service (FGTS) of professional soccer players such as Paolo Guerrero, who suffered a scam of R$ 2.3 million in 2022. He played for Corinthians and Flamengo and made the first complaint about the scam, which gave rise to the investigation. In the searches, police found a list of names of other athletes who may have suffered the same type of scam. Six search warrants were executed in the metropolitan region of São Paulo. According to the authorities, the scammers posed as proxies for the players with false documents to make the withdrawals.
28/05/2024 – The Wilson José Abdalla daycare center, in Bom Retiro, in the central region of São Paulo, has been invaded and robbed nine times this year. In the last eight days, there have been four robberies, the most recent on Tuesday (28/05). In one of the invasions, activities had to be stopped. On Monday (27/05), the daycare center even asked parents to leave their children at home after the pressurizer on the water tank was stolen. Since the beginning of 2024, 22 robberies and thefts have been recorded in schools in the capital. Last year, in the entire metropolitan region, there were 14.

TRENDS & ADVICE
- Stay away from any protest most likely to occur in the city center, including Avenida Paulista, the MASP, Praça do Ciclista, Praça da Sé, Largo da Batata and Praça da Republica.
- Attention when walking downtown São Paulo, especially in Liberdade and Sé districts. At night, these regions are no-go zones.
- Monitor the local media in order to circumvent protest locations, including social media.
- If caught in a demonstration: remain still and take the time to see which way the crowd is going; attempt to leave the area by going against the movement of the crowd; avoid using your mobile phone, taking pictures or filming the demonstration; go to the nearest building as soon as possible and wait until the situation clears; try to avoid contact with security forces if possible.
- Considering the high crime rate of some locations in São Paulo, business travelers and expatriates should comply with safety rules in order to reduce the risk linked to violent crime. In case of an assault, it is strictly recommended not to resist and avoid making any sharp movement that may irritate criminals, who do not hesitate to open fire.
- Avoid, if possible, circulating through the neighborhoods in the East Zone and peripheral neighborhoods in other zones due to the high rates of various crimes.
- Pay attention when trying to meet new people on the internet as criminals use the dating apps and social networks to apply scams.
- Due to several police operations, drug users previously concentrated in a region called “Cracolândia” have spread across downtown, leading to an increase in petty crimes. Hence, avoid walking around with your cell phone in your hand, in addition to wearing jewels and expensive watches.
- The number of express kidnappings has increased lately due to a new method (PIX) that allows people to easily transfer money using bank apps. Cooperate in order to mitigate the risk of violence.
- Attention to the windows when inside a vehicle. Keep them closed, as criminals use heavy traffic to rob passengers that expose valuables.
- Keep in mind useful numbers: Emergency police number (190), and São Paulo tourist Police (+55 11 3120 4447).
